Excel建立数据库教程,简单实用的方法有哪些?
通过Excel建立数据库的关键步骤主要包括:1、明确数据结构和表设计;2、规范输入与数据清洗;3、利用Excel的数据管理功能进行高效整理;4、实现初步的关联与查询分析;5、为后续系统集成或迁移打好基础。其中,第一点“明确数据结构和表设计”是成功构建数据库的核心,直接影响后续的数据准确性和可扩展性。例如,只有在设计阶段确立好字段名称、类型及各表之间的逻辑关系,才能避免数据冗余或混乱,实现有效的信息检索和后期的数据迁移。下文将结合简道云零代码开发平台(官网地址:https://www.jiandaoyun.com/register?utm_src=nbwzseonlzc;)等工具,详细阐述如何从Excel入手,科学地搭建一个高效实用的数据库体系。
《如何通过excel建立数据库》
一、理解Excel数据库的概念与局限性
- Excel作为电子表格软件,可用于存储、管理和初步分析结构化数据,但其本质上并非传统意义上的关系型数据库。
- 适合小型项目或初创企业快速搭建原型,但不适用于复杂、高并发、高安全性的业务场景。
- 使用Excel作为数据库时,应注意其行数限制(如Excel 2016最大1048576行),以及缺乏事务机制、高级权限控制等问题。
| 优势 | 局限性 |
|---|---|
| 操作直观,上手快 | 数据量大时速度慢 |
| 适合小团队/原型搭建 | 不支持多用户实时协作 |
| 易于分享与导出 | 高级查询及自动化能力弱 |
| 与办公自动化工具兼容 | 安全性弱,易被误操作 |
二、明确需求:数据建模与表单设计
- 明确需要管理哪些类型的数据
精品问答:
如何通过Excel建立数据库?
我之前听说Excel不仅可以用于数据统计,还能建立数据库,但具体怎么操作我不太清楚。能不能详细讲讲如何用Excel来建立一个数据库?
通过Excel建立数据库主要包括以下步骤:
- 设计数据结构:确定字段名称和数据类型,如文本、数字、日期等。
- 使用表格格式管理数据,确保每列为一个字段,每行为一条记录。
- 利用Excel的“表格”功能(快捷键Ctrl+T)提高数据管理效率,支持筛选和排序。
- 应用数据验证规则限制输入,提高数据准确性。
- 通过公式或Power Query实现数据关系和动态更新。案例:某公司使用Excel创建员工信息数据库,通过设置下拉菜单限制部门字段输入,有效避免了错误录入。根据微软官方数据显示,利用表格功能能提升数据处理效率约30%。
使用Excel建立数据库有哪些优势和局限?
我想知道用Excel来建数据库有哪些好处?是不是所有类型的数据都适合用Excel管理?有没有什么限制需要注意的?
优势包括:
- 易于上手,无需专门的数据库知识
- 支持多种内置函数和图表,便于分析
- 灵活的导入导出功能,兼容性好
局限性包括:
| 限制项 | 说明 |
|---|---|
| 数据容量 | Excel最大支持1048576行×16384列 |
| 并发访问 | 不支持多用户同时写入 |
| 复杂关系管理 | 不支持复杂的多表关联查询 |
案例说明:对于小型项目或者原型设计,Excel非常合适;但对于大型业务系统,应考虑专业数据库如MySQL或SQL Server。
如何利用Excel中的高级功能优化数据库性能?
我在用Excel做数据库时发现处理大量数据很慢,有没有哪些高级技巧可以提升速度和查询效率?
优化技巧包括:
- 使用“表格”代替普通区域,提高筛选与排序效率。
- 利用索引列辅助快速查找,比如使用MATCH或VLOOKUP结合索引减少计算量。
- 应用Power Query进行ETL(提取、转换、加载),实现复杂的数据整合与清洗。
- 避免过多数组公式,改用结构化引用或辅助列简化计算。
- 定期清理无效数据和格式,减少文件体积。技术案例:某财务团队利用Power Query对百万级别交易记录进行预处理,实现查询响应时间缩短50%。
如何保证使用Excel建立的数据库的数据安全与完整性?
我担心在Excel里管理大量重要数据时会出现丢失或错误输入,这方面有什么好的保障措施吗?
保证安全与完整性的措施有:
- 设置密码保护工作簿及敏感工作表,提高访问权限控制。
- 应用单元格锁定及隐藏功能防止误操作。
- 使用数据验证(如下拉列表、数值范围)减少错误输入概率。
- 定期备份文件并启用版本控制,防止意外丢失。
- 利用条件格式快速标记异常值或重复记录。根据调查,采用系统化的数据验证可将人为录入错误减少高达70%。
文章版权归"
转载请注明出处:https://www.jiandaoyun.com/nblog/83170/
温馨提示:文章由AI大模型生成,如有侵权,联系 mumuerchuan@gmail.com
删除。